Resin Adsorption Advantages for VOCs Treatment
- Flexibility: Adaptation to different industries and systems from small equipment, skid-mounted equipment, to waste gas treatment systems. Flexible cooperation to meet emission requirements.
- Strength: Regular spherical particles with acid, alkali and high-temperature resistance, capable of over 2000 regeneration cycles.
Compatible Volatile Gas Types
The resin adsorption technology is suitable for most non-polar solvents, including:
- Alkanes
- Alcohol ethers
- Chlorinated hydrocarbons
- Ketones
- Aromatic hydrocarbons
- Esters
- Organic amines
